In this episode of The Anything Combat Show, host Johnny K sits down with Coach Samir Aliev — former Moldovan MMA champion, Combat Sambo master, and one of the most respected coaches rising from Eastern Europe’s fighting scene.
Samir shares his journey from Azerbaijan to Moldova, how his freestyle wrestling roots and Combat Sambo success shaped his philosophy, and why he believes wrestling is the hardest and most complete combat sport. He opens up about his injuries, retirement, and rebirth as a coach, driven by faith and purpose to guide a new generation toward greatness.
The conversation dives deep into the mechanics of modern MMA grappling, the underrated power of Greco-Roman transitions, and how fighters like Khabib, Islam, and Chimaev revolutionized control, pressure, and chain wrestling. Samir reveals his unique coaching system, built from years of trial and error without formal guidance, now molded to help his students avoid the mistakes he made.
From the psychology of control and endurance to his encounters with legends like Khabib Nurmagomedov, this episode delivers a raw look into the mentality, discipline, and systems that create elite combatants.
